Реферат: Программа распознавания символов
#pragma resource "*.dfm"
TChildForm *ChildForm;
TTemplates Templates;
//---------------------------------------------------------------------------
__fastcall TChildForm::TChildForm(TComponent* Owner)
: TForm(Owner)
{
}
//---------------------------------------------------------------------------
bool __fastcall TChildForm::LoadImage(AnsiString FileName)
{
try
{
Image1->Picture->LoadFromFile(FileName);
}
catch (EInvalidGraphic& Exception)
{
AnsiString Error = "Ошибка загрузки файла изображения! Ошибка системы: ";
Error += Exception.Message;
MessageBox(this->Handle, Error.c_str(), "Ошибка", MB_OK | MB_ICONERROR);
return false;
}
if (Image1->Picture->Bitmap->PixelFormat != pf8bit)
{
MessageBox(Handle,"Такой формат файла пока не подерживается...",
"Слабоват я пока...",MB_OK | MB_ICONSTOP | MB_APPLMODAL);
return false;
}
return true;